程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 數據庫知識 >> Oracle數據庫 >> Oracle教程 >> OracleEBSR12-以Excel查看輸出格式為“文本”的請求時亂碼

OracleEBSR12-以Excel查看輸出格式為“文本”的請求時亂碼

編輯:Oracle教程

OracleEBSR12-以Excel查看輸出格式為“文本”的請求時亂碼


Oracle EBS R12 - 以Excel查看輸出格式為“文本”的請求時亂碼

重現的前提條件:
輸出格式為“文本”的並發程序:有效責任和用戶。
如何在查看輸出時出現Excel選項:系統管理員》安裝》浏覽器選項》添加一行“文件格式”為“文本”的記錄,“MIME 類型”和“說明”選“文件格式”是“Excel”的那行一樣。
EBS需要已安裝好簡體中文語言,這樣“有效責任和用戶”裡面才會有中文。

提交“有效責任和用戶”請求,點“查看輸出”,然後“查看程序”選擇“Microsoft Excel”,即可看到內容為亂碼的xls文件,如果xls文件名帶中文則文件名也會為亂碼。

解決方法:
將配置文件“FND: NATIVE CLIENT ENCODING” 地點層的值更改為“ZHS16GBK”就可以了。

REF:
1.EBS xml publisher中文亂碼
http://www.cnblogs.com/benio/archive/2011/11/22/2259313.html

版權聲明:本文為博主原創文章,未經博主允許不得轉載。

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ved